Amazon Web Services User Group North - Third Meetup - 29th February 2012

The third meeting of the official Amazon Web Services User Group for Manchester, England.

Matt Wood (AWS Technology Evangelist for EMEA) will be speaking. He plans to do a roundup of recent updates and then a deepdive into Analytics in the Cloud: "The AWS Cloud provides a number of tools to drive analytics workflows, from tightly coupled, parallel computation to map/reduce jobs. This session will provide a deep dive on the design patterns, best practices and code required to run real world analytics on AWS."

This meetup will be sponsored by bashton.com. Sam Bashton will be showcasing an example of their use of AWS - more details will follow.
